102-year-old Kokichi Akuzawa is the oldest to climb Mt. Fuji (Credit: Guinness World Records)Climbing Mount Fuji, Japan's tallest mountain, is no small feat, even for experienced hikers. On August 5, 2025, the 102-year-old Japanese man became the oldest person ever to reach the summit, setting a new Guinness World Record. In the months leading up to the climb, Akuzawa faced several setbacks. The 102-year-old celebrated his feat by signing the visitors book at the Fujisan Sengen Shrine on the summit.
